#f428b5 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f428b5 is composed of 95.7% red, 15.7% green and 71%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 83.6% magenta, 25.8% yellow and 4.3% black. It has a hue angle of 318.5 degrees, a saturation of 90.3% and a lightness of 55.7%. #f428b5 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ff50ff with #e9006b. Closest websafe color is: #ff33cc.

#f428b5 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#f428b5 has RGB values of R:244, G:40, B:181 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.84, Y:0.26,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 16001205.

Shades and Tints of #f428b5
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090006 is the darkest color, while #fff5fc is the lightest one.
